The Network Solutions hosting platform now supports Ruby on Rails.
Users of the service will be able to install RoR applications with an
auto-installer. Ruby on Rails (RoR) is a popular, open source programming framework that makes developing web based applications
quite easy but the process for installing RoR applications in most hosting environments is
cumbersome, especially if you don't have a solid understanding of UNIX.
"We heard from the developer community that it's often difficult to integrate Ruby on Rails applications in hosting environments," said Bill Jolly, director of Hosting Product Management for Network Solutions. "Our hosting team saw this as an opportunity to differentiate the Network Solutions hosting platform from the competition by pre-configuring our servers and implementing a quick and easy way to install RoR applications."
